AI Summary
This bill amends the New York Penal Law to categorize hate crimes, which are criminal acts motivated by bias or prejudice, as serious offenses in relation to the possession of firearms. Specifically, it repeals a provision that excluded certain hate crimes from the list of serious offenses, thereby making it more difficult for individuals convicted of these crimes to possess firearms. The bill also includes a provision that the changes will take effect on November 1st following the date the law is enacted.
